The Heisman Trophy, the most prestigious individual honor in college football, will be presented Saturday at the Jazz at Lincoln Center concert venue in New York City.

The ceremony takes place a week before the start of a full slate of Division I Football Bowl Subdivision bowl games.

College football

The 2021 Heisman Trophy ceremony starts at 8 p.m. EST Saturday and airs on ESPN.

Alabama quarterback Bryce Young, Ohio State quarterback C.J. Stroud, Pittsburgh quarterback Kenny Pickett and Michigan defensive end Aidan Hutchinson are this year's Heisman Trophy finalists.

Advertisement

Young is a heavy favorite to claim the honor. He totaled the fourth-most passing yards and second-most passing touchdowns this season for the Crimson Tide.

Nearly 900 sports journalists, 57 living former Heisman Trophy winners and fans vote to determine the winner of the annual award.

The Portland Timbers host New York City FC in the 2021 MLS Cup Playoffs final at 3 p.m. EST Saturday at Providence Park in Portland. That game airs on ABC.

Portland and NYCFC each advanced as No. 4 seeds out of the Western Conference and Eastern Conference, respectively. NYCFC is a slight favorite to claim the title.

NYCFC forward Valentin Castellanos claimed the MLS Golden Boot, as the league's top scorer this season. He totaled 19 goals and eight assists in 32 games for NYCFC.

Advertisement

Forwards Felipa Mora and Dairon Asprilla led the Timbers with 11 and 10 goals, respectively, in the regular season.

Two title bouts take place as part of UFC 269 on Saturday night at T-Mobile Arena in Paradise, Nev. The main card, which starts at 10 p.m. EST, airs on ESPN+.

Raulian Paiva (21-3) faces Sean O'Malley (14-1) in a bantamweight bout to launch the main card. Kai Kara-France (22-9) battles Cody Garbrandt (12-4) in a flyweight matchup for the next fight.

Welterweights Geoff Neal (13-4) faces Santiago Ponzinibbio (29-4) in the third bout.

Amanda Nunes (21-4) matchups up with Julianna Pena (11-4) in the fourth bout. Nunes is a heavy favorite to win the women's bantamweight bout and keep her title belt.

Advertisement

Dustin Poirier (28-6) battles Charles Oliveira (31-8) in the main event. The lightweight bout is for Oliveira's title belt.

Poirier, who is favored to win the bout, claimed the lightweight title in 2019, but lost it to Khabib Nurmagomedov in his next fight.

He beat Conor McGregor in each of his last two fights.

Oliveira beat Michael Chandler on May 15 to claim the lightweight belt. He enters the bout with nine-consecutive wins.

Nunes, a winner in her last 12 fights, is the reigning champion of the women's bantamweight and featherweight divisions. She is No. 1 in the UFC women's pound-for-pound rankings.

Her bout with Pena was planned for July, but rescheduled for Saturday this summer when Nunes tested positive for COVID-19.
